Introduction

The Level 2 Diploma in Care with a focus on Care and Acquired Brain Injury is designed to provide students with the necessary knowledge and skills to support individuals who have experienced brain injuries. This course equips learners with the expertise to offer specialized care and assistance to those affected by acquired brain injuries.

Body

Individuals with acquired brain injuries often require specialized care due to the complex nature of their condition. The Level 2 Diploma in Care focuses on providing comprehensive support to these individuals, including rehabilitation, emotional assistance, and cognitive therapy. Students will learn how to effectively communicate with and care for individuals with acquired brain injuries, promoting their overall well-being and quality of life.
